Vanishing ice, rising risks: As Central Asia’s glaciers disappear, a new generation of scientists works to track them — Meduza
Amid record-breaking temperatures, glaciers worldwide have been steadily melting away, leaving scientists with the difficult task of documenting their disappearance. In Central Asia’s Tian Shan Mountains, these rivers of ice have been retreating for decades, shrinking faster than the global average and posing a threat to the region’s water supply.
